Issue Position: Advancing U.S. Space Program

Issue Position

As the chairman of the House Space Subcommittee, I am firmly committed to establishing a clear path for our national space program. During the Obama Administration, NASA was too often distracted from its core mission -- human space flight. In Congress, I have been working to restore NASA's core human space flight missions, including trips to the Moon and Mars. As Chairman, I helped shepherd legislation through the committee to build a stronger commercial space industry by passing the first update to the Commercial Space Launch Act in more than a decade. We are also working to reduce excessive regulatory burdens so that the U.S. is and remains the worldwide center for commercial space. By ensuring America is the world leader in space, we will also help American war fighters and enhance our national defense.
